Jobs Career Advice Post Job
X

Send this job to a friend

X

Did you notice an error or suspect this job is scam? Tell us.

  • Posted: Jan 23, 2026
    Deadline: Not specified
    • @gmail.com
    • @yahoo.com
    • @outlook.com
  • Kuda is a full-service, app-based digital bank. Our mission is to be the go-to bank not just for those living on the African continent, but also for the African diaspora wherever they might live, anywhere in the world. Kuda is free of ridiculous banking charges and great at helping customers budget, spend smartly, and save more.
    Read more about this company

     

    Senior iOS Engineer - Swift

    We are looking for a result-driven and analytical software engineer to work on our native iOS mobile application. You'll use your sound understanding of programming tools and languages to analyze current codes, formulate more efficient processes, solve problems and create a fantastic experience for users.

    Roles and responsibilities

    • Design and build applications for the iOS platform
    • Ensure the performance, quality, and responsiveness of applications
    • Collaborate with cross-functional teams to define, design, and ship new features
    • Identify and correct bottlenecks and fix bugs
    • Help maintain code quality, organization, and automatization

    Requirements

    • 5+ years of industry experience (ideally working in a start-up or scale-up)
    • Bachelors in Computer Science or a related field or equivalent experience
    • Proficient with Swift Packet Manager and Cocoa Touch
    • Proficiency with UIKit/SwiftUI in building user interfaces
    • Experience with iOS frameworks such as Core Data, Core Animation
    • Experience with offline storage, threading, and performance tuning
    • Familiarity with RESTful APIs to connect iOS applications to back-end services
    • Knowledge of other web technologies and UI/UX standards
    • Understanding of Apple’s design principles and human interface guidelines
    • Experience with performance and memory management tools such as Profile Instruments
    • Familiarity with cloud message APIs and push notifications
    • Knack for benchmarking and optimization
    • Proficient understanding of code versioning tools
    • Familiar with CI/CD

    go to method of application »

    iOS Engineer - Swift

    We are looking for a result-driven and analytical software engineer to work on our native iOS mobile application. You'll use your sound understanding of programming tools and languages to analyze current codes, formulate more efficient processes, solve problems and create a fantastic experience for users.

    Roles and responsibilities

    • Design and build applications for the iOS platform
    • Ensure the performance, quality, and responsiveness of applications
    • Collaborate with cross-functional teams to define, design, and ship new features
    • Identify and correct bottlenecks and fix bugs
    • Help maintain code quality, organization, and automatization

    Requirements

    • 3+ years of industry experience (ideally working in a start-up or scale-up)
    • Bachelors in Computer Science or a related field or equivalent experience
    • Proficient with Swift Packet Manager and Cocoa Touch
    • Proficiency with UIKit/SwiftUI in building user interfaces
    • Experience with iOS frameworks such as Core Data, Core Animation
    • Experience with offline storage, threading, and performance tuning
    • Familiarity with RESTful APIs to connect iOS applications to back-end services
    • Knowledge of other web technologies and UI/UX standards
    • Understanding of Apple’s design principles and human interface guidelines
    • Experience with performance and memory management tools such as Profile Instruments
    • Familiarity with cloud message APIs and push notifications
    • Knack for benchmarking and optimization
    • Proficient understanding of code versioning tools
    • Familiar with CI/CD

    go to method of application »

    Senior Internal Auditor

    We are seeking a detail-oriented and proactive Senior Internal Auditor to join our team. The successful candidate will support the Internal Audit function in ensuring the effectiveness of risk management, internal controls, and governance processes while safeguarding the integrity of financial and operational activities.

    Roles & Responsibilities:

    • Conduct risk assessments to identify critical business risks and controls.
    • Develop and adjust audit programs based on evolving risks and business environments.
    • Execute audit engagements in line with best practices and professional standards.
    • Perform control testing and compliance reviews to assess adherence to regulatory requirements, internal policies, and industry best practices.
    • Identify gaps, weaknesses, and inefficiencies in business processes and recommend appropriate remedial actions.
    • Assess fraud risks in control design and establish audit procedures to evaluate potential fraud occurrences.
    • Review audit working papers to ensure thorough documentation of information, analyses, and conclusions.
    • Evaluate audit evidence’s reliability, relevance, and sufficiency to support findings.
    • Conduct root cause analysis, develop preliminary findings, and recommend solutions to mitigate risks and improve operations.
    • Present and discuss audit findings with process owners and prepare high-quality audit reports.
    • Assess the effectiveness and efficiency of internal control systems.
    • Monitor the implementation of audit recommendations to ensure compliance and improvements.
    • Track and follow up on audit findings to ensure timely implementation of corrective actions.
    • Contribute effectively to audit assignments as an individual contributor and a team member.
    • Facilitate teamwork, support colleagues, and foster commitment to team objectives for enhanced performance.
    • Perform additional duties as assigned by the Team Lead or Chief Internal Audit Officer.

    Requirements

    • A first degree from a reputable institution (HND or Bsc) an additional degree is an added advantage
    • Professional certifications such as ACCA, ACA, or CIA is an added advantage.
    • 5+ years of experience in auditing, preferably in a financial institution
    • Experience conducting finance-related audit engagements.
    • Strong knowledge of financial regulations, operational environments, and internal control systems.

    Required Skills & Competencies

    • High integrity, objectivity, and professionalism.
    • Strong sense of responsibility and accountability.
    • Excellent analytical and critical thinking skills.
    • Effective communication skills (written and verbal).
    • Strong interpersonal and teamwork abilities.
    • Ability to work independently and manage multiple tasks.
    • Proficiency in Microsoft Office, G Suite, and audit-related software.

    Method of Application

    Use the link(s) below to apply on company website.

     

    Build your CV for free. Download in different templates.

  • Send your application

    View All Vacancies at Kuda Bank Back To Home

Subscribe to Job Alert

 

Join our happy subscribers

 
 
Send your application through

GmailGmail YahoomailYahoomail